Latest Patents

Among his latest patents is the "Piezoelectric Rotary Driver." This invention features a solenoidal oscillation element that consists of an electrostriction element polarized in radial or vertical directions. It is equipped with electrodes on opposite surfaces, allowing for the application of AC voltages that drive a member in contact with the oscillation element. Another significant patent is the "Piezoelectric Ultrasonic Transducer with Porous Plastic Housing." This improved ultrasonic transducer includes a cylindrical oscillation housing made of porous plastic, enhancing its performance by allowing ultrasonic waves to be generated and received effectively.
